summaryrefslogtreecommitdiffstats
path: root/debian/vendor-h2o/deps/mruby/test/t/ensure.rb
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-30 02:49:40 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-05-30 02:49:40 +0000
commitc96f16e8103783f6b98d9f844ea3a7f2195e4834 (patch)
tree479bef5e7eb5d4f04ba171931c8b47335734e161 /debian/vendor-h2o/deps/mruby/test/t/ensure.rb
parentMerging upstream version 1.9.4. (diff)
downloaddnsdist-debian/1.9.4-1.tar.xz
dnsdist-debian/1.9.4-1.zip
Adding debian version 1.9.4-1.debian/1.9.4-1
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'debian/vendor-h2o/deps/mruby/test/t/ensure.rb')
-rw-r--r--debian/vendor-h2o/deps/mruby/test/t/ensure.rb54
1 files changed, 0 insertions, 54 deletions
diff --git a/debian/vendor-h2o/deps/mruby/test/t/ensure.rb b/debian/vendor-h2o/deps/mruby/test/t/ensure.rb
deleted file mode 100644
index bef3970..0000000
--- a/debian/vendor-h2o/deps/mruby/test/t/ensure.rb
+++ /dev/null
@@ -1,54 +0,0 @@
-##
-# ensure Test
-
-assert('ensure - context - yield') do
- class EnsureYieldBreak
- attr_reader :ensure_context
- def try
- yield
- ensure
- @ensure_context = self
- end
- end
-
- yielder = EnsureYieldBreak.new
- yielder.try do
- end
- assert_equal yielder, yielder.ensure_context
-end
-
-assert('ensure - context - yield and break') do
- class EnsureYieldBreak
- attr_reader :ensure_context
- def try
- yield
- ensure
- @ensure_context = self
- end
- end
-
- yielder = EnsureYieldBreak.new
- yielder.try do
- break
- end
- assert_equal yielder, yielder.ensure_context
-end
-
-assert('ensure - context - yield and return') do
- class EnsureYieldBreak
- attr_reader :ensure_context
- def try
- yield
- ensure
- @ensure_context = self
- end
- end
-
- yielder = EnsureYieldBreak.new
- lambda do
- yielder.try do
- return
- end
- end.call
- assert_equal yielder, yielder.ensure_context
-end